Microsoft Teams now supports webinars on iPhone and iPad

You can now join Microsoft Teams webinars from your iPhone or iPad.

What you need to know

  • Microsoft Teams for iOS recently was given the opportunity to participate in webinars.
  • Webinar support is available for both iPads and iPhones.
  • The same update also brings in car suggestions and top hits.

Microsoft Teams for iOS recently received a major update. The update provides the ability to join webinars from iPhones and iPads. You can also make sure all meetings are online meetings that are easy to share, and add auto suggestions and top hits to the app’s search bar.

Webinars are large interactive meetings that support up to 1,000 people. If you need more people, you can switch to a read-only broadcast that allows up to 10,000 people to watch the broadcast at once. Due to the current global pandemic, Microsoft has raised the read-only broadcast limit to 20,000.

Webinar support only rolled out to desktops last month, so people with iOS devices didn’t have to wait long to use them.
